Automated mutual improvement of oilfield models
Abstract
Systems, methods, and computer-readable media are described for the mutual improvement of physics-based and data-driven models related to an oilfield. These may involve generating, via a processor, with an oilfield related condition as a first input, a first output based on one of a physics-based model or a data-based model; generating, using the first input or a second input, a second output based on the other of the physics-based model or the data-based model not used to generate the first output; and modifying, automatically, at least one of the physics-based model, data-driven model, the first input or the second input, based on the first output or second output.
